Opportunities for employment requiring fewer than the standard full-time hours exist in the Texas coastal city. These positions offer flexibility in scheduling and are often sought by students, retirees, or individuals seeking supplemental income. Examples include retail sales associates, food service workers, and administrative support staff.
The availability of these employment options is vital to the local economy, providing businesses with access to a diverse labor pool while simultaneously offering individuals a means to contribute to their financial well-being and gain valuable work experience. Historically, these roles have served as entry points into the workforce and pathways to career advancement.
